Phone During In-Person Errands
Handle real-world tasks without the screen divide.
Why This Habit Is Harmful
At the bank, post office, or store, you half-scroll while half-handling the task, so you make errors, miss instructions, and move slower. The phone splits you between two worlds and you do neither well.
How to Break It
- 1Pocket the phone before entering the building.
- 2Focus on the task and the person helping you.
- 3Use the wait to observe or breathe.
- 4Notice when scrolling replaces attention.
- 5Keep the phone for payment only.
Healthier Replacement
Handle the errand with full attention; it finishes faster and you avoid mistakes. The feed can wait ten minutes.
